
Audubon Aquarium of the Americas
Located on the banks of the Mississippi River adjacent to the historic French Quarter, the Audubon Aquarium of the Americas is one of the premier aquatic museums in the United States. It offers visitors a captivating journey through diverse marine ecosystems, from the local waters of the Mississippi to the exotic depths of the Caribbean Sea. The facility is celebrated for its immersive habitats and dedication to marine conservation.
A major highlight is the spectacular 400,000-gallon Gulf of Mexico exhibit, which teems with sharks, sea turtles, and majestic stingrays. Visitors can also explore the lush Amazon Rainforest replica, complete with exotic birds and piranhas, or marvel at the playful penguins and sea otters.
Interactive touch pools and educational presentations make it a highly engaging experience for families and nature enthusiasts alike. Its central location makes it an easy and rewarding addition to any New Orleans itinerary, providing a cool, educational retreat from the bustling city streets.

Best time to visit & climate
The most pleasant time to visit is Apr, Oct, Nov.
| Jan | Feb | Mar | Apr | May | Jun | Jul | Aug | Sep | Oct | Nov | Dec |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Avg °C | 12 | 14 | 17 | 21 | 25 | 28 | 29 | 29 | 27 | 22 | 17 | 14 |
| Rain mm | 98 | 107 | 105 | 128 | 119 | 176 | 173 | 190 | 129 | 105 | 77 | 128 |

Tips
- Combine your visit with the nearby Audubon Insectarium.
- Check the daily schedule for animal feeding times, especially for the penguins.
